Transaction ce2f045104ad0cb851a71a014d517d5f40b9e1520b81751a7c3cf76afb90f876

3 Input
1 Outputs
  • ce2f045104ad0cb851a71a014d517d5f40b9e1520b81751a7c3cf76afb90f876:0
  • value  16177094
    address  3QkXtcSWJA9w77eCujnMBKDWFe7F7zwxTg